The performance evaluation of Virtual Research Center (VRC) is an intrinsically complex multi-dimensional process and it should be evaluated and compared in a multi-criteria analysis method. To solve the problems caused by the fuzzy decision making, quantifying the qualitative indexes and dealing with the interdependence and interaction of some indexes during the process of VRC performance evaluation, a comprehensive performance evaluation method based on triangular fuzzy number and analytic network process (TFN-ANP) is proposed. In the method, an index evaluation system is first established and the interactive relationships of the evaluation indexes are analyzed. Secondly, the index evaluation decision-making matrix is constructed and the indexes attribute values are fuzzed with triangular fuzzy numbers. Thirdly, the evaluative indexes weights are determined by analytic network process. Then the concrete solving process is derived and the fuzzy utility value weights are ranked by the priority method with decision maker risk preference. In the end, the four project teams of Yalong River VRC are taken as examples, then their comprehensive performances are evaluated by TFN-ANP model and the utility value priorities are ranked, which could provide decision supports for VRC to optimize operational performance. In addition, a comparison with the previous method is performed, and experimental results are encouraging, which fully demonstrates the effectiveness and superiority of the proposed approach.
